Vines require attention, and the more consistent attention, care, pruning, and corralling you can provide to keep them contained and healthy, the better and more manageable they'll grow. Untended, vines can run rampant. They can rot wood, destabilize decor, and take over completely.

Witryna9 wrz 2015 · Ivy is also thought to act as a thermal shield for your property, warming up walls by 15 percent in cold weather and cooling them by 36 percent during warm weather. A study funded by English Heritage also found that ivy absorbs some harmful pollutants in the atmosphere and reducing the effects of water related damage.
